Roles & Responsibilities
- Provide compassionate, family-centered nursing care to pediatric patients on a medical-surgical unit
- Assess, plan, and implement individualized care plans for children with a variety of medical conditions
- Administer medications, IV therapies, and treatments safely and accurately
- Monitor patient vital signs and clinical status, responding quickly to changes
- Educate patients and families about diagnoses, treatments, and discharge instructions
- Collaborate with physicians, specialists, and the healthcare team to ensure optimal outcomes
- Maintain accurate and timely documentation in the electronic health record
- Advocate for the unique needs of pediatric patients and their families
Qualifications
- Active Registered Nurse (RN) license in Massachusetts or a compact state
- Current BLS certification (American Heart Association preferred)
- PALS certification preferred
- Previous pediatric or med/surg nursing experience is a plus
- Strong clinical assessment and critical thinking skills
- Ability to communicate warmly and effectively with children and families
- Compassionate, patient, and adaptable approach to care
